poe2-exile-architect (avdergh/poe2-exile-architect) is an MCP server listed on the M8ven Trust Index. It scores 74 out of 100, grade C. It declares 183 tools. No publisher has claimed this listing.

// quality suggestions

Tool annotations

No tools have read-only/destructive annotations

Add readOnlyHint or destructiveHint annotations to every tool so hosts can warn users before invoking.

All four hints declared on every tool

183/183 tools missing one or more hints — start_study_run (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int); inspect_study_case (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int); read_study_case (missing: readOnlyHint, destructiveHint, idempotentHint, openWorldHint), +180 more. OpenAI's directory rejects tools where any of the four hints are missing or non-boolean.

For every tool, set all four hints (readOnlyHint, destructiveHint, idempotentHint, openWorldHint) to explicit true/false values that match the handler’s actual behaviour.
